Output 7e15c3e42396699101067624a6131de20a10d9dc76841fd4b8f699df5b1095cd:3

value
269440
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21e7058a190ae7ac0e9be3403090cca4e515c2e0 OP_EQUAL
address
34nGyYDTSccmtFbfgRzK3QBheZqbLm7XpY
transaction
7e15c3e42396699101067624a6131de20a10d9dc76841fd4b8f699df5b1095cd
spent
true